The Phoenix az background: what makes our electric job different

Heat and downpour period both press on electrical systems in Phoenix metro. High ambient temperature levels need proper conductor sizing and derating. The wrong gauge or insulation kind could pass a spring evaluation, after that run too warm by August. Attic runs of NM cable that were acceptable in milder environments will certainly suffer here otherwise correctly protected, transmitted, and sized. In remodels, I like THHN in avenue for attic room periods, not since it is fancy, however due to the fact that it is long lasting and assists you sleep at night when the AC kicks on and the roof radiates heat.

Storms introduce their very own risks. Lightning does not need a direct strike to obtain a home's electronic devices. Caused surges from nearby strikes or energy switching events take a trip in on the solution conductors. You can inform a Phoenix az summer season by the number of garage door openers and a/c boards we replace in Arcadia and Ahwatukee after a surge. An effectively set up whole home surge guard at the panel does not remove danger, however it substantially reduces losses.

Local building details matter as well. Stucco exteriors can hide bad penetrations and make meter main substitutes messy if the specialist does not prepare for patching and paint. Block walls, tight side backyards, and residential electrical services Phoenix HOA standards can affect devices placement. Area age is a clue: 1960s to 1980s homes in some cases have aluminum branch circuits, ungrounded outlets, or panels from brand names with well-known problems. I still locate Federal Pacific and Zinsco panels in Central Phoenix metro. They might appear penalty till you get rid of the deadfront and see heat discoloration or breakers that do not reliably trip. An excellent Phoenix az electrician recognizes these patterns and addresses them without drama.

Finally, utilities set the stage. SRP and APS each have their processes and requirements for solution upgrades, meter relocations, and detach reconnects. A residential electrician in Phoenix metro need to recognize which utility serves your address, just how to schedule meter pulls, and how to coordinate evaluations so your power is off for hours, not days.

Licenses, insurance policy, and the Registrar of Contractors

In Arizona, electrical service providers are certified by the Arizona Registrar of Contractors. For domestic job, search for a CR-11 or similar category that covers electric operate in homes. Do not accept an obscure promise that the firm is licensed. Request the ROC number and run a fast search on the ROC internet site to verify condition, bond, and any type of grievances. A qualified electrician in Phoenix metro ought to carry general obligation insurance and employees' payment if they have staff Phoenix electrician members. This secures you if a ladder slips or a fire arises from a defective part.

Permits are not optional when they are required. Panel modifications, service upgrades, brand-new circuits in a lot of cases, and major remodels need authorizations from the City of Phoenix or your regional territory. A neighborhood electrician in Phoenix az that tries to miss the license to save time is not doing you a favor. The authorization sets off an inspection that captures issues early and maintains you lined up with the present NEC edition embraced by the city, plus any neighborhood changes. Code editions alter gradually, so during the estimate, ask which NEC edition applies to your job. A pro will certainly know or will confirm with the building department.

When an emergency electrician in Phoenix metro is the ideal call

Electrical emergency situations in the Valley tend to gather around tornado period and the very first big warm. You do not need a contractor who can wax poetic concerning conductor scores because moment, you need someone that grabs the phone and steps. These are the scenarios that justify a same day response.

  • You odor burning at the panel or see arcing, smoke, or thawed insulation.
  • You have a partial blackout partly of the house that does not reset with the major breaker.
  • Water breach at a panel or meter after a storm.
  • Repeated breaker trips on an important circuit like an AC condenser, also after you have offered it time to cool.
  • A shock from a faucet, device frame, or swimming pool equipment.

An emergency situation electrician in Phoenix will usually maintain, then return for irreversible fixings after components are offered or after an energy separate is scheduled. Anticipate a higher service fee after hours, but you must still get a clear explanation of what was ensured and what stays to be done.

Site see: what a comprehensive assessment looks like

Competent electrical solutions in Phoenix begin prior to devices appeared. The most effective website brows through consist of a couple of predictable actions. The electrician will certainly open the panel and look for warmth signs on bus bars, verify grounding and bonding, and examine breaker brand names against the panel model. If light weight aluminum conductors exist, they need to assess terminations and anti-oxidant use. In older homes, they will certainly test electrical outlet grounding and identify any multi wire branch circuits that require handle connections or dual post breakers.

Attic inspection matters, particularly for hefty lots like EV chargers or kitchen remodels. The professional ought to think about path choices that do not sit conductors on warm roofing decking. If they propose surface raceways in a garage, they need to describe the appearances and code clearances, not simply price. Exterior gear requires appropriate NEMA scores and sunlight direct exposure considerations, consisting of UV immune conduit and weatherproof enclosures that do not come to be water traps during downpour rains.

Load calculations need to not be a secret. For service upgrades or brand-new large loads, your Phoenix metro electrician must execute a residence device lots estimation per NEC Article 220. They might not show every line product, yet they must clarify the clearance in amperage after adding your EV battery charger or hot tub. If they casually guarantee that your existing 100 amp solution can handle whatever without numbers, be wary.

Estimating, extent, and what should be in writing

A major estimate reviews like a plan. It will certainly detail range, materials, exemptions, permit costs, and scheduling notes. For instance, a solution upgrade estimate in Phoenix metro could define a 200 amp meter main mix, moving to meet working clearance, brand-new basing electrode conductors to the UFER or ground rods, substitute of inflexible channel up the solution mast, and whole home rise security. It must mention whether stucco patching and paint are consisted of, and the anticipated utility coordination steps.

Pricing in Phoenix metro for common tasks falls in identifiable varieties, though specifics depend on site problems and materials. A simple EV battery charger circuit in a garage may land around 600 to 1,500 when the panel is nearby and has ability. A primary panel change can range from 2,500 to 6,500 depending on brand name, moving, meter main vs panel just, and stucco job. Light weight aluminum pigtailing with appropriate connectors might run 50 to 85 per device, in some cases extra if gain access to is limited. An entire home rise guard normally beings in the 250 to 800 array mounted. Service telephone call fees typically run 79 to 150, with per hour prices for licensed electricians around 95 to 160. If your quote sits well outside these bands, ask why. There are great factors to be higher, like lengthy conductor runs or masonry coring, but you must hear the reasoning.

Always ask for that modifications trigger written change orders. Too many conflicts originate from verbal contracts forgotten under stress when a home is down during an utility disconnect.

Safety details that separate mindful work from quick work

It is simple to claim work is secure. It is more challenging to reveal it. In the area, below are the techniques that have a tendency to track with fewer recall and a more powerful install.

  • Proper torqueing of lugs with a calibrated wrench and a documented log in the panel cover.
  • Respecting devices clearances so the next technology can service gear without gymnastics. That 30 inch size and 36 inch deepness clearance in front of panels is not a suggestion.
  • Attic derating calculated truthfully, not wishfully. Phoenix summer seasons are unrelenting on conductor temperature ratings, specifically when bundled.
  • Correct AFCI and GFCI security, including double function breakers where required in older homes. Believe laundry, bathrooms, kitchens, garages, and exterior circuits.
  • Clear labeling. It sounds straightforward, but when a tornado knocks out half a home, exact labels speed up secure troubleshooting.

Many of us include thermal imaging throughout panel inspections. An IR check can spot loosened discontinuations or overloaded circuits local electricians near me Phoenix when the home is under typical load. It is not a replacement for torque, however it is a superb 2nd collection of eyes.

Common Phoenix az projects, from urgent to aspirational

Storm surges and partial interruptions control emergency situation telephone calls. The pattern is familiar. A customer in North Central sheds the fridge and half the lighting after a July strike. We arrive to find a failed neutral connection at a weather-beaten meter major, a browned lug, and no entire home rise security. Maintain, coordinate a meter draw with SRP, replace the jeopardized devices, include rise security, and label circuits while the cover is off. That home come through the following tornado with a few beeps from a UPS, absolutely nothing more.

Panel substitutes continue to be a consistent component of residential electric solutions Phoenix az large, particularly after home sales trigger examinations. Several property owners make use of the opportunity to include capability for a future heat pump, induction array, or EV charger. I generally advise a meter primary combination upgrade with space for a solar ready format if the roofing and HOA regulations might permit a system later. Running vacant channel during a remodel is cheap insurance coverage for future needs.

EV charging has become an once a week install, and it is hardly ever as basic as slapping in a 50 amp breaker. The best technique thinks about billing practices, time of usage prices from APS or SRP, and whether lots monitoring devices are a much better fit than a solution upgrade. In homes with 100 amp solutions, a smart lots sharing system in some cases stays clear of a costly meter major change, at the very least up until the next significant home appliance upgrade.

Older homes with light weight aluminum branch circuits require nuanced handling. Correct pigtailing with detailed ports at gadgets improves safety, yet it is not the same as a full rewire. If budget permits and walls are open for a remodel, rewiring is optimal. If not, targeted pigtailing of high use circuits, panel updates, and durable GFCI and AFCI defense provide purposeful danger reduction.

Outdoor space are one more Phoenix details style. Pools, pergolas with followers and lights, and outside kitchens all need the right electrical wiring techniques and climate resistant equipment. I have seen too many outlets wear away behind barbeque islands due to the fact that the specialist made use of interior boxes. The right components set you back slightly even more and ins 2015 longer.

Permits, assessments, and the rhythm of scheduling in Phoenix

Every city has its cadence. In Phoenix az, allow turnarounds for common household electric permits are usually quick, often same day for over-the-counter items. Inspections can be scheduled with a day or more of lead time, though peak seasons stretch that. A seasoned Phoenix az electrician develops this into the plan. For a panel swap, we might schedule the energy separate for 8 a.m., finish the change by early mid-day, ask for inspection, and organize reconnection the exact same day. If examination misses out on, we plan a temporary risk-free closure and complete the following early morning. Clear sychronisation maintains the blackout window manageable.

HOAs can include a layer for outside tools actions, especially meter mains visible from the road. Your specialist needs to offer illustrations or pictures that support HOA authorization and port that right into the schedule early so the job does not stall.

Communication, service warranty, and what good aftercare feels like

Residential electric job does not end when the invoice gets rid of. Good professionals in Phoenix az set assumptions before they leave. You need to understand which breakers protect which locations, how to utilize any type of load administration app, and who to call if a breaker annoyance trips in the next warm front. A one year labor warranty is common. Quality brands back breakers and panels with longer producer guarantees, occasionally lifetime for certain components. Ask how the professional takes care of guarantee parts and labor if a maker covers the part however not the time.

Peak period client service matters. If your air conditioner loses power in July and the wrongdoer is a warranted breaker, you require an action course that matches the necessity of the period. The better stores preserve reserved capacity for past customers and emergency situations. Ask about that when you pick a company.
